Output 16ef287589ff2e687e0dd4975f0ccd88dc65065b675e7e0e9ba167ba23ab6d07:3

value
199800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 484c652a4e7b51d7a14ae0b6bb5c2f6455cdae8c OP_EQUAL
address
MEVSQGiz9B4tLKgctHhPdevVWXaUkQS9zT
transaction
16ef287589ff2e687e0dd4975f0ccd88dc65065b675e7e0e9ba167ba23ab6d07
spent
true